While the primary role of the MET is typically associated with the conservation of wildlife and national parks, the scope of its objectives and activities extends far beyond these areas. Namibia's tourism industry has received much publicity in recent years with booming visitor numbers to Namibia and the increasing contribution of the industry to poverty alleviation and employment creation, particularly in rural areas. This industry, as well as other key productive sectors of the economy such as fisheries and agriculture are critically dependent on a healthy and functioning environment to ensure their continued contribution to Namibia's development. Thus the true mandate of the MET encompasses the wise management of all of these resources for the economic upliftment of our country's people.
